我现在注意到,在我的网站上实现TinyMCE后,当我编辑它时,它不像普通编辑器那样读取HTML,就像Dreamweaver一样。
描述确切的错误有点困难但让我说我的框架两侧各有一张桌子。即使我创建它们完全相同,但在我编辑“表属性”并删除编辑器放入“样式”的额外代码之前,属性是不同的。
这只是很多例子。我开始认为我只是愚蠢,但我希望有人可以向我解释为什么会这样?
当我查看数据库时,代码看起来非常糟糕:)编写简单的HTML真的有那么多代码吗?
答案 0 :(得分:2)
如果没有手工编写/编辑您的标记,您将无法使用任何编辑器获得完美简单和直接的标记。有些比其他人更糟糕(Word,我在看你),但有些编辑确实允许你输出符合XHTML标准,我认为这比你得到的标记汤要好。
您可以结帐WYMeditor:
而且,根据您的需要,MarkItUp也很有用:
http://markitup.jaysalvat.com/home/
另外,Markdown:
http://daringfireball.net/projects/markdown/
修改
正如您的评论所暗示的,您可能对切换TinyMCE不感兴趣(尽管我认为您应该看看WYMeditor)。
查看配置选项:
http://tinymce.moxiecode.com/wiki.php/Configuration
具体做法是:
http://tinymce.moxiecode.com/wiki.php/Configuration:inline_styles
http://tinymce.moxiecode.com/wiki.php/Configuration:valid_elements
http://tinymce.moxiecode.com/wiki.php/Configuration:invalid_elements
http://tinymce.moxiecode.com/wiki.php/Configuration:extended_valid_elements